Scarlet elf cup time
Sarcoscypha austriaca can be found at any time between November and April. It likes wet conditions and especially alder/willow carr and is apparently not worried by snow…

Felt saddle
The well-named Felt Saddle, Helvella macropus, found at Whippendell Wood at the end of September (photo by Alison)
